Our client, a commercial orbital launch company, is looking to add an exceptional Director, Spaceport Infrastructure to focus on driving large-scale, infrastructure projects from start to finish. The successful candidate will be a strategic partner to the Company’s Manufacturing, Real Estate, Test and Launch site teams and other executive teams on high-visibility, high-impact development projects, including acquiring and leasing land, building and renovating factories and commercial buildings, building launch and test sites, installing utilities, and developing and updating transportation infrastructure (e.g., water, roads). This person will also support procurement of equipment, goods, and services related to enabling use of infrastructure at various sites, including construction materials, manufacturing and building equipment, and utilities services.
